Los Alamos Arts Council will host its Annual Holiday Arts and Crafts Fair, 9 a.m. to 3:30 p.m. Saturday at Los Alamos Middle School.

Vendors from New Mexico and Colorado will be in the gymnasium of the middle school, selling beautiful art, from jewelry to photography and painting, as well as crafts, including homemade baked goods, chile and more.

The Arts Council welcomes many of its favorite vendors, including jewelers Marilyn Lisowski and Kathy Hjeresen, potter Andrew Sanders, artisan Gail Tate who creates unique handcrafted wood gifts and artist Anabelle Lopez who crafts goat milk soap. The council also will have some of its newer vendors who joined for the first time last fall such as Irene Herrea who makes quilling art pieces.

The fair also welcome new artists, including Daniel Stein and his beautiful oil paintings and prints.

Friends of the Shelter and Companion Animals will selling its 2020 calendars, and the Kiwanis Club of Los Alamos will selling See’s Candy.Hungry patrons will be able to purchase Dora Platero’s Navajo Tacos and Fry Bread.

The Los Alamos Arts Council, a 501c3 non-profit corporation and public charity that, for 50 years, has been supporting creative arts activities in Los Alamos.
